+ case "${usergroup_phase}" in + local run_cmd + run_cmd=run_su + shift + run_su /opt/pkg/bin/bmake all BATCH=1 DEPENDS_TARGET=/nonexistent WRKLOG=/tmp/bulklog/openvmps-1.3nb2/work.log + su pbulk -c '"$@"' make /opt/pkg/bin/bmake all BATCH=1 DEPENDS_TARGET=/nonexistent WRKLOG=/tmp/bulklog/openvmps-1.3nb2/work.log WARNING: [license.mk] Every package should define a LICENSE. ===> Building for openvmps-1.3nb2 --- all --- /opt/pkg/bin/bmake all-am --- vmpsd-vmpsd.o --- --- vmpsd-daemon.o --- --- vmpsd-data.o --- --- vmpsd-log.o --- --- vmpsd-daemon.o --- if gcc -DHAVE_CONFIG_H -I. -I. -I. -DSYSCONFDIR="\"/opt/pkg/etc\"" -pipe -O2 -msave-args -fno-aggressive-loop-optimizations -MT vmpsd-daemon.o -MD -MP -MF ".deps/vmpsd-daemon.Tpo" -c -o vmpsd-daemon.o `test -f 'daemon.c' || echo './'`daemon.c; then mv -f ".deps/vmpsd-daemon.Tpo" ".deps/vmpsd-daemon.Po"; else rm -f ".deps/vmpsd-daemon.Tpo"; exit 1; fi --- vmpsd-vmpsd.o --- if gcc -DHAVE_CONFIG_H -I. -I. -I. -DSYSCONFDIR="\"/opt/pkg/etc\"" -pipe -O2 -msave-args -fno-aggressive-loop-optimizations -MT vmpsd-vmpsd.o -MD -MP -MF ".deps/vmpsd-vmpsd.Tpo" -c -o vmpsd-vmpsd.o `test -f 'vmpsd.c' || echo './'`vmpsd.c; then mv -f ".deps/vmpsd-vmpsd.Tpo" ".deps/vmpsd-vmpsd.Po"; else rm -f ".deps/vmpsd-vmpsd.Tpo"; exit 1; fi --- vmpsd-data.o --- if gcc -DHAVE_CONFIG_H -I. -I. -I. -DSYSCONFDIR="\"/opt/pkg/etc\"" -pipe -O2 -msave-args -fno-aggressive-loop-optimizations -MT vmpsd-data.o -MD -MP -MF ".deps/vmpsd-data.Tpo" -c -o vmpsd-data.o `test -f 'data.c' || echo './'`data.c; then mv -f ".deps/vmpsd-data.Tpo" ".deps/vmpsd-data.Po"; else rm -f ".deps/vmpsd-data.Tpo"; exit 1; fi --- vmpsd-log.o --- if gcc -DHAVE_CONFIG_H -I. -I. -I. -DSYSCONFDIR="\"/opt/pkg/etc\"" -pipe -O2 -msave-args -fno-aggressive-loop-optimizations -MT vmpsd-log.o -MD -MP -MF ".deps/vmpsd-log.Tpo" -c -o vmpsd-log.o `test -f 'log.c' || echo './'`log.c; then mv -f ".deps/vmpsd-log.Tpo" ".deps/vmpsd-log.Po"; else rm -f ".deps/vmpsd-log.Tpo"; exit 1; fi --- vmpsd-daemon.o --- daemon.c:39:1: error: return type defaults to 'int' [-Wimplicit-int] 39 | daemon_start(ignsigcld) | ^~~~~~~~~~~~ daemon.c: In function 'daemon_start': daemon.c:65:20: error: implicit declaration of function 'fork' [-Wimplicit-function-declaration] 65 | childpid = fork(); | ^~~~ daemon.c:68:17: error: implicit declaration of function 'exit' [-Wimplicit-function-declaration] 68 | exit(1); | ^~~~ daemon.c:10:1: note: include '' or provide a declaration of 'exit' 9 | #include +++ |+#include 10 | daemon.c:68:17: warning: incompatible implicit declaration of built-in function 'exit' [-Wbuiltin-declaration-mismatch] 68 | exit(1); | ^~~~ daemon.c:68:17: note: include '' or provide a declaration of 'exit' daemon.c:71:29: warning: incompatible implicit declaration of built-in function 'exit' [-Wbuiltin-declaration-mismatch] 71 | if ( childpid > 0 ) exit(0); | ^~~~ daemon.c:71:29: note: include '' or provide a declaration of 'exit' daemon.c:87:14: error: implicit declaration of function 'setpgrp' [-Wimplicit-function-declaration] 87 | if ( setpgrp() == -1 ) { | ^~~~~~~ daemon.c:89:17: warning: incompatible implicit declaration of built-in function 'exit' [-Wbuiltin-declaration-mismatch] 89 | exit(1); | ^~~~ daemon.c:89:17: note: include '' or provide a declaration of 'exit' daemon.c:95:17: warning: incompatible implicit declaration of built-in function 'exit' [-Wbuiltin-declaration-mismatch] 95 | exit(1); | ^~~~ daemon.c:95:17: note: include '' or provide a declaration of 'exit' daemon.c:98:29: warning: incompatible implicit declaration of built-in function 'exit' [-Wbuiltin-declaration-mismatch] 98 | if ( childpid > 0 ) exit(0); | ^~~~ daemon.c:98:29: note: include '' or provide a declaration of 'exit' daemon.c:104:9: error: implicit declaration of function 'umask' [-Wimplicit-function-declaration] 104 | umask(0); | ^~~~~ --- vmpsd-vmpsd.o --- vmpsd.c: In function 'parse_options': vmpsd.c:40:33: error: implicit declaration of function 'strncpy' [-Wimplicit-function-declaration] 40 | strncpy(external_prog, optarg, 255); | ^~~~~~~ vmpsd.c:13:1: note: include '' or provide a declaration of 'strncpy' 12 | #include "external.h" +++ |+#include 13 | vmpsd.c:40:33: warning: incompatible implicit declaration of built-in function 'strncpy' [-Wbuiltin-declaration-mismatch] 40 | strncpy(external_prog, optarg, 255); | ^~~~~~~ vmpsd.c:40:33: note: include '' or provide a declaration of 'strncpy' vmpsd.c:51:38: error: implicit declaration of function 'sscanf' [-Wimplicit-function-declaration] 51 | if ( sscanf(optarg,"%x",&log_level) != 1) return 0; | ^~~~~~ vmpsd.c:13:1: note: include '' or provide a declaration of 'sscanf' 12 | #include "external.h" +++ |+#include 13 | vmpsd.c:51:38: warning: incompatible implicit declaration of built-in function 'sscanf' [-Wbuiltin-declaration-mismatch] 51 | if ( sscanf(optarg,"%x",&log_level) != 1) return 0; | ^~~~~~ vmpsd.c:51:38: note: include '' or provide a declaration of 'sscanf' vmpsd.c:55:38: warning: incompatible implicit declaration of built-in function 'sscanf' [-Wbuiltin-declaration-mismatch] 55 | if ( sscanf(optarg,"%d",&port_number) != 1) return 0; | ^~~~~~ vmpsd.c:55:38: note: include '' or provide a declaration of 'sscanf' vmpsd.c: In function 'usage': vmpsd.c:70:9: error: implicit declaration of function 'printf' [-Wimplicit-function-declaration] 70 | printf("\n"); | ^~~~~~ vmpsd.c:70:9: note: include '' or provide a declaration of 'printf' vmpsd.c:70:9: warning: incompatible implicit declaration of built-in function 'printf' [-Wbuiltin-declaration-mismatch] vmpsd.c:70:9: note: include '' or provide a declaration of 'printf' vmpsd.c: In function 'handle_sighup': vmpsd.c:95:9: error: implicit declaration of function 'parse_db_file' [-Wimplicit-function-declaration] 95 | parse_db_file(db_fname); | ^~~~~~~~~~~~~ vmpsd.c: In function 'main': vmpsd.c:106:9: warning: incompatible implicit declaration of built-in function 'strncpy' [-Wbuiltin-declaration-mismatch] 106 | strncpy(db_fname,SYSCONFDIR,240); | ^~~~~~~ vmpsd.c:106:9: note: include '' or provide a declaration of 'strncpy' vmpsd.c:107:9: error: implicit declaration of function 'strcat' [-Wimplicit-function-declaration] 107 | strcat(db_fname,"/vlan.db"); | ^~~~~~ vmpsd.c:107:9: note: include '' or provide a declaration of 'strcat' vmpsd.c:107:9: warning: incompatible implicit declaration of built-in function 'strcat' [-Wbuiltin-declaration-mismatch] vmpsd.c:107:9: note: include '' or provide a declaration of 'strcat' vmpsd.c:114:23: error: implicit declaration of function 'daemon_start' [-Wimplicit-function-declaration] 114 | if ( !debug ) daemon_start(1); | ^~~~~~~~~~~~ --- vmpsd-daemon.o --- *** [vmpsd-daemon.o] Error code 1 bmake[1]: stopped making "all-am" in /home/pbulk/build/net/openvmps/work/vmpsd --- vmpsd-vmpsd.o --- vmpsd.c:117:17: error: implicit declaration of function 'spawn_external' [-Wimplicit-function-declaration] 117 | spawn_external(); | ^~~~~~~~~~~~~~ vmpsd.c:127:9: error: implicit declaration of function 'bzero' [-Wimplicit-function-declaration] 127 | bzero( (char *) &serv_addr, sizeof(serv_addr) ); | ^~~~~ vmpsd.c:127:9: warning: incompatible implicit declaration of built-in function 'bzero' [-Wbuiltin-declaration-mismatch] --- vmpsd-data.o --- data.c: In function 'new_port': data.c:613:17: error: implicit declaration of function 'parse_error' [-Wimplicit-function-declaration] 613 | parse_error(device); | ^~~~~~~~~~~ --- vmpsd-vmpsd.o --- *** [vmpsd-vmpsd.o] Error code 1 bmake[1]: stopped making "all-am" in /home/pbulk/build/net/openvmps/work/vmpsd --- vmpsd-data.o --- *** [vmpsd-data.o] Error code 1 bmake[1]: stopped making "all-am" in /home/pbulk/build/net/openvmps/work/vmpsd bmake[1]: 3 errors bmake[1]: stopped making "all-am" in /home/pbulk/build/net/openvmps/work/vmpsd *** [all] Error code 2 bmake: stopped making "all" in /home/pbulk/build/net/openvmps/work/vmpsd bmake: 1 error bmake: stopped making "all" in /home/pbulk/build/net/openvmps/work/vmpsd *** Error code 2 Stop. bmake[1]: stopped making "all" in /data/jenkins/workspace/pkgsrc-upstream-trunk/net/openvmps *** Error code 1 Stop. bmake: stopped making "all" in /data/jenkins/workspace/pkgsrc-upstream-trunk/net/openvmps